Abstract

This chapter discusses the role of human-AI partnership within the enterprise metaverse and how AI hallucinations endanger trust, emotional congruency and productivity. The more immersive virtual environments transform organizational work, the more AI agents help in analyses, decision support, and training, but, because of their probabilistic nature, they can give confident and false results. The chapter introduces the TrustEmotion Productivity (TEP) Framework to demonstrate that safe collaboration relies on calibrated trust, emotional intelligence, and design that is qualified by productivity orientation. It also emphasizes the intensification of hallucinations within immersive, real-time, and multimodal environments and analyzes technical and organizational measures like retrieval-augmented generation, confidence calibration, transparency, expert review and governance protocols. It illustrates the operational risk of hallucinations and best practices of constructing credible, ethical, and human-focused AI systems to support metaverse-enabled businesses.
